MVV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review
17 of the 7,457 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in ProShares Ultra MidCap400 (MVV)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$15.4M — down 26% from $20.7M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 7 funds closed out of MVV and 5 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 4 trimmed existing stakes and 2 added.
The largest buyer was Tower Research Capital (TRC), adding an estimated $414K. The largest seller was GTS Securities,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.25M sold.
